“I try to create things that make people happy,” says Juan Díaz-Faes. With an unpretentious approach to art-making and a fun-loving visual language, this emerging Spanish artist conjures loveable characters from geometries, lines and bustling patterns. Since 2017, cities such as Miami, Austin, Guangzhou, Uruguay, Madrid or Santander, are home to large-scale wall murals by Juan Díaz-Faes. Díaz-Faes has held a solo show at Point Éphémére Centre in Paris, and Conde Duque in Madrid.
The collaboration between Juan Diaz Faes and Deflow brings you a unique design on one of our best longboard fins, the Cream 9,75".

Our bestselling longboard fin. Inspired by the designs of George Greenough, the Cream in 9,75" model adds more performance and maneuverability than pivot fins. Stiff in the body, flex at the top, this fin will help you turn, but will let you go to the nose as easy as always. This fin has been made with love to enjoy classic longboarding.
Ciel glue is a french collage artist, currently based in Baleal, Portugal. His work is heavily influenced by his love for surfing and the ocean, which he first experienced at the age of 11. After spending 15 years working in graphic arts in paris, ciel glue moved to Portugal to connect more deeply with the surfing culture and the coastal environment. His art reflects this passion, using vintage magazines, books, and colored paper to create collages that blend a timeless, nostalgic feel with a playful energy.

Designed as a suitable template for a wide range of surfers of varying sizes across boards from 9'0 upwards.
This fin has ample base to give a reliable feeling when nose-riding, while maintaining area towards the tip to keep things tight and increase drive through turns. We wanted to keep flex to a minimum on this, as too much flex in a fin this size can lead to the washing off of speed through turns.
Known for his custom handcrafted boards, Thomas Bexon is an acclaimed surfboard shaper based in Noosa heads. Bexon’s approach to surfboard shaping is deeply influenced by traditional designs, but he brings a modern twist, enhancing functionality to suit contemporary surfers’ needs.

Luc Rolland represents that lineage of shapers with an artistic streak: potter, jewelry designer, electric car designer…everything is used to express his creativity. With an unmistakable style and lines, Luc has attracted the attention of surfers who are looking not only for a board to catch waves but also for that aesthetic enjoyment that we undoubtedly find in his work.
We are grateful that our paths have crossed and that we can present the collaboration between Deflow and Luc Rolland.
“I designed this fin back in 1988 when I was making a large board, over 10′. A brutal, almost primitive design. A very steep front line, and a vertical back line. Offering speed as well as pivot. It works on a classic longboard, and also on glider shapes.” words by Luc Rolland.

The Tapered Rake Single Fin by Tyler Warren is a great choice for surfers who are looking to combine style, flow, and performance in a single fin. It's ideal for longboarding, especially if you’re into smooth, traditional lines but want the ability to handle a bit of modern surfing power. It’s all about balance—giving you stability, control, and that responsive feel for carving down the line.
"This fin was designed for a fun balance of pivot and rake, wide base leading into a tapered tip for fluid turns while still holding well on the nose. A great all around fin for most longboards. The smaller ones could be fun in a more eggy style board. This fin has a medium flex in the tip for some extra dive and snap back through turns." TW
